Prepare with purpose

Start with a conversation about the home’s condition and how it will be presented. I help you consider practical steps such as reducing clutter, arranging furniture, addressing visible maintenance needs and preparing outdoor spaces.

The plan should fit the property. Some homes may benefit from specific repairs or updates; others may need a lighter touch. Discuss the options before committing to a major project.

Set a price with context

I consider the property’s characteristics, condition and location alongside comparable sales, competing homes and market conditions. Together, we can discuss a pricing approach that reflects both the available information and your goals.

As the listing progresses, showing feedback and changes in the market can inform the next conversation.

Consider the whole offer

Price is one part of an offer. Timing, financing, contingencies and other terms also matter. I help you review the full picture, discuss your priorities and negotiate the next steps.

Keep moving toward closing

After an offer is accepted, I help coordinate the steps ahead, including inspection and repair discussions, appraisal, relevant lender and title milestones, and closing arrangements. I stay involved as questions arise and decisions need to be made.
